Abstract

The length of the ore excavation block is very important parameter in the underground mining of mineral raw. With development of the technique for underground mining was change the length of the ore excavation block which in the last amount from 50 to 80 m with application of load and haul mechanization powered by compressed air, and today it amount from 300 to 500 m in the application of diesel powered mechanization for load and haul of the run of mine ore from stopes. Because this parameter defend from more factors it is necessity to work economic-mathematical model which help us to determine the optimal value for the length of excavation block for typical mining and geological condition.
